    I see that you are using WP-Optimize, so the first thing to do is go to that plugin’s settings and clear/rebuild the cache. This will ensure that any other errors you may have are flushed out allowing your site cache to be rebuilt.

    The second and most important step is to clear your phone’s cache as well. Apple products and especially iPhones are notorious for aggressively caching pages. They do this in order to always feel fast since you don’t need to redownload assets that are already cached. The problem with this is that if one of your assets is corrupt, then this corrupt asset will also be cached.

    On your phone,
    Step 1: Tap to open Settings
    Step 2: Scroll down and tap Safari. It’s listed with Apple’s other first-party apps.
    Step 3: Tap Clear History and Website Data.
    Step 4: Tap Clear History and Data.

    Continue through the steps, but make sure that ONLY website data is selected to be cleared. Otherwise, it will also clear your browsing history etc.

    Just because you change the content of the page and see that change reflected does not mean that the assets (in this case, minified javascript files) were downloaded fresh by your phone.

    You have the option to immediately mark a question as correct or incorrect feature enabled. On your phone, does selecting an answer immediately mark it, or does that not work along with the next button?

    If the marking also does not work then I’d say I’m 99.99% certain the issue is just your local cache and I’d say that you are best off just not worrying about this as it’s an issue with just your device and browser caches clear (timeout) automatically.

    If the marking works, but the next button does not, then the issue would be something on either your site or even something on your phone is “click hijacking” – it’s hooking into when you click on an element on a page and tried to do something else. This could be something as innocuous as the broken facebook or animation integration on your site, or something sinister like your phone is infected with tracking software (note: I don’t want to scare you here, so just know that this is super unlikly), or anything in between.
